Acid etched graffiti is different from ordinary spray paint. When acid is used on a surface it creates a chemical mark that can penetrate the top layer. Ordinary cleaning products often do not remove these marks completely and may even cause more damage if used inappropriately. Our method focuses on protecting the integrity of the underlying material while lifting or neutralising the etched residues. Why acid etched graffiti in Harlington requires specialist attention

Acid etched graffiti harms the surface integrity of glass brick and stone. The process creates microscopic channels that can trap dirt and moisture leading to further staining or gradual surface degradation. Harlington properties such as shopfronts and office entrances often use glass and stone materials that look vibrant when maintained but can diminish quickly if etched marks are not treated properly. The damage may affect visibility on windows reduce natural light and even impact curb appeal. At times the level of damage may require a multi step approach. Some etched marks are surface level and respond well to targeted cleaners while deeper etching may persist even after initial treatment. In severe cases the glass or stone may need resurfacing or replacement to fully restore the appearance. We explain every option in plain terms so you can decide what fits your property and budget. 3. Surface specific cleaning methods

For etched graffiti on glass we apply targeted cleaners that break the chemical bonds created by the acid while leaving the glass intact. The cleaners are chosen for low abrasion and low risk to coatings that may be present on the glass. For stone and brick we may use poultices or gel based cleaners that wick into the etched channels gently drawing out residues. Where necessary we employ careful low pressure cleaning to avoid surface damage. We never use aggressive methods that could alter the texture or colour of the material. If a surface looks at risk we pause and reassess to avoid unintended damage.

FAQ about acid etched graffiti removal in Harlington

What is acid etched graffiti and why is it harder to remove

Acid etched graffiti is created when an acid is applied to a surface to produce a chemical alteration. This process can permanently alter the surface texture and appearance making the mark difficult to remove with standard cleaners. Specialised methods are required to lift the etched residues without damaging the substrate.

Can all etched marks be removed completely

Many etched marks can be removed or significantly lightened. In rare cases where the etching is very deep the surface may need to be resurfaced or replaced. We always provide an honest assessment and explain all options before any work begins.
